MySQL中,手动添加数据库连接可通过以下步骤实现:首先启动MySQL服务,然后使用命令行工具登录MySQL,
手动添加MySQL数据库连接的详细步骤:
准备工作
- 安装MySQL软件:从MySQL官方网站下载适合操作系统的安装包,按照安装向导完成安装,在安装过程中,可选择自定义安装选项,如安装路径、配置文件位置等。
- 配置MySQL服务器:打开安装目录下的
my.ini
或my.cnf
文件(不同系统可能文件名略有不同),可设置服务器端口(默认3306)、字符集、最大连接数等参数。
使用命令行连接
- 启动MySQL服务器:在命令行中使用
mysqld
或mysql.server start
命令启动服务器(确保以管理员权限运行命令提示符或终端)。 - 登录到MySQL服务器:使用
mysql -u root -p
命令登录(若设置了root用户密码,需在-p
后输入),首次使用且未设置密码时,直接回车即可。 - 创建用户(可选):若需要为特定用户添加连接权限,可执行
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
命令创建新用户,将username
和password
替换为实际用户名和密码。 - 授权用户(可选):为用户授予对特定数据库的访问权限,执行
GRANT ALL PRIVILEGES ON database_name. TO 'username'@'localhost'; FLUSH PRIVILEGES;
命令,将database_name
替换为数据库名称。 - 连接数据库:使用
mysql -u username -p
命令再次登录,输入密码后即可连接到指定数据库。
使用图形化工具连接(以MySQL Workbench为例)
- 启动MySQL Workbench:安装完成后,打开该软件。
- 添加连接:在软件界面中,点击“MySQL Connections”下方的“+”按钮。
- 填写连接信息
- 连接名:可自定义一个易于识别的名称。
- 主机名(Host):填写MySQL服务器所在的主机名或IP地址,若在本机安装且使用默认配置,通常为
localhost
。 - 端口号(Port):填写安装MySQL时所配置的端口号,默认是
3306
。 - 用户名(User):输入具有连接权限的用户名,如之前创建的用户或root用户。
- 密码(Password):输入对应用户的密码。
- 数据库名称(Database Name):若要直接连接到特定数据库,可填写数据库名称;若不填,可在连接后选择要操作的数据库。
- 测试连接:点击“Test Connection”按钮进行测试,若连接成功,会显示相应提示信息。
- 保存并连接:点击“OK”保存连接信息,然后双击刚才创建的连接,输入密码后即可成功连接并进入数据库。
常见问题及解决方法
问题 | 解决方法 |
---|---|
连接时提示时区问题 | 在连接URL后添加?serverTimezone=GMT (可根据实际需要选择合适的时区)来解决 |
忘记root用户密码 | 可通过重置密码的方式解决,具体方法可参考MySQL官方文档或相关教程 |
FAQs
问:如何在连接字符串中指定字符集?
答:可以在连接字符串中添加?characterEncoding=utf8
(或其他需要的字符集编码),例如jdbc:mysql://localhost:3306/database_name?characterEncoding=utf8
,这样在连接数据库时就会使用指定的字符集进行数据传输和处理,避免出现乱码等问题。
问:连接成功后如何查看当前连接的数据库版本?
答:在连接成功后的命令行或图形化工具的查询窗口中,执行`SELECT VERSION();
原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/64001.html